en.Wedoany.com Reported - Stellar Cyber, an open extended detection and response (XDR) platform security company, and PAGO Networks (represented by Kwon Young-mok), a South Korean managed detection and response (MDR) service provider, are strengthening their collaboration in the South Korean AI security operations center (SOC) market. Stellar Cyber has designated PAGO Networks as its official Certified MDR Partner and is promoting the "Human-Augmented Autonomous SOC with Agentic AI" in the South Korean market.

PAGO Networks has twice received the "MSSP Partner of the Year" award from Stellar Cyber, with its global partnership achievements being recognized. This official MDR certification from Stellar Cyber means that PAGO Networks not only plays the role of a managed security service provider (MSSP) partner but also has its capability to perform the entire process from threat detection and analysis to response in customer environments—i.e., "operational execution"—acknowledged.
PAGO Networks has designed its self-developed MDR platform "DeepACT" based on Stellar Cyber's open XDR and has been providing services to domestic and international clients. Open XDR integrates and analyzes data generated from multiple security domains such as endpoints, networks, cloud, and identity, enabling precise detection and response based on correlations between threats. Leveraging the expertise of its security researchers, PAGO Networks accurately identifies threats and executes optimal response activities, earning acclaim across various industries in South Korea and the Asian region.
